Ally Bank Review

I have been a customer of this bank since 2006 when it was under GMAC. On May 15, 2009, GMAC relaunched its banking unit as Ally Bank. Since signing up, I have spread the good word to friends and family and have made them all happy. I first signed up for their Money Market Account, [...]

WTDirect’s Savings Account rate is INCREASING to 3.26% APY

Friday, June 20, 2008

0 Comments

As of yesterday, WTDirect Savings Account rate is officially increasing to 3.26% APY. This marks the first rate increase in 9 months! WTDirect’s rate continues to be in the top 5% of all banks. HSBC posted an interest rate increase to 3.5% a few weeks ago. WTDirect is the second bank to post an increase [...]
